Eclecticat says:Moved by jesus2000's post of Frank Zappa reciting William S. Burroughs, I did a little sleuthing and found a site that hosts a number of Burroughs' original recordings. He often collaborated with recording engineer Ian Sommerville, who also ran Paul McCartney's studio. Sommerville did these edits, or cut-ups as he called them, with razor blades and magnetic tape. The result is very entertaining and bizarre in that unique Burroughs way.
